a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orpukkandan <pukkandan.ytdlp@gmail.com>2021-12-02 19:43:41 +0530
committerpukkandan <pukkandan.ytdlp@gmail.com>2021-12-02 19:54:01 +0530
commit9bdd99cf39974bf19badc0dfc9ee7172ff198e98 (patch)
tree34e76b47cea485c190754354cebe695246ddd99e
parent2c4aaaddc99dfb57cb3a5395e4d2fff2f4b819a4 (diff)
downloadhypervideo-pre-9bdd99cf39974bf19badc0dfc9ee7172ff198e98.tar.lz
hypervideo-pre-9bdd99cf39974bf19badc0dfc9ee7172ff198e98.tar.xz
hypervideo-pre-9bdd99cf39974bf19badc0dfc9ee7172ff198e98.zip
[EmbedSubtitle] Disable duration check temporarily
Closes #1870, #1385
-rw-r--r--yt_dlp/postprocessor/ffmpeg.py6
1 files changed, 6 insertions, 0 deletions
diff --git a/yt_dlp/postprocessor/ffmpeg.py b/yt_dlp/postprocessor/ffmpeg.py
index 609f97e47..73bbf7fb0 100644
--- a/yt_dlp/postprocessor/ffmpeg.py
+++ b/yt_dlp/postprocessor/ffmpeg.py
@@ -593,10 +593,16 @@ class FFmpegEmbedSubtitlePP(FFmpegPostProcessor):
return [], info
filename = info['filepath']
+
+ # Disabled temporarily. There needs to be a way to overide this
+ # in case of duration actually mismatching in extractor
+ # See: https://github.com/yt-dlp/yt-dlp/issues/1870, https://github.com/yt-dlp/yt-dlp/issues/1385
+ '''
if info.get('duration') and not info.get('__real_download') and self._duration_mismatch(
self._get_real_video_duration(filename, False), info['duration']):
self.to_screen(f'Skipping {self.pp_key()} since the real and expected durations mismatch')
return [], info
+ '''
ext = info['ext']
sub_langs, sub_names, sub_filenames = [], [], []